Software Engineer III, Server Frameworks

Google is a global technology leader that specializes in internet-related services and products.
Backend
Mid-Level Software Engineer
In-Person
2+ years of experience
AI · Enterprise SaaS

Description For Software Engineer III, Server Frameworks

Google is seeking a Software Engineer III for their Server Frameworks team. This role is perfect for Java/Kotlin experts who enjoy tackling complex problems and have a broad understanding of Google's infrastructure. As a Software Engineer, you will contribute to the design and implementation of critical features, empowering Googlers to build amazing products. You'll work on developing next-generation technologies that change how billions of users connect, explore, and interact with information and one another. The role offers a unique opportunity to make a lasting impact and gain invaluable experience in API design, robust implementation, and service-oriented system architecture. You'll be part of a team handling information at massive scale, extending well beyond web search. Google is looking for engineers who bring fresh ideas from various areas, including information retrieval, distributed computing, large-scale system design, networking, data storage, security, artificial intelligence, natural language processing, UI design, and mobile. The role requires versatility, leadership qualities, and enthusiasm to take on new problems across the full-stack as Google continues to push technology forward. You'll have the opportunity to switch teams and projects as you and the fast-paced business grow and evolve. Google is committed to creating a diverse and inclusive workplace, providing equal employment opportunities to all qualified candidates.

Last updated 2 months ago

Responsibilities For Software Engineer III, Server Frameworks

  • Design, implement, extend, and support the infrastructure for building services using Kotlin and Java
  • Collaborate with teammates across the organization to deliver infrastructure improvements for all of Google
  • Triage system issues and debug/track/resolve by analyzing the sources of issues and the impact on service operations and quality

Requirements For Software Engineer III, Server Frameworks

Java
Kotlin
  • Bachelor's degree or equivalent practical experience
  • 2 years of experience with software development in Java or Kotlin languages, and with data structures/algorithms

Benefits For Software Engineer III, Server Frameworks

  • Equal opportunity employer
  • Accommodation for applicants with special needs

Interested in this job?

Jobs Related To Google Software Engineer III, Server Frameworks

Software Developer III, Infrastructure, Core

Software Developer III position at Google's Core team, focusing on infrastructure development and large-scale systems, offering competitive compensation and the opportunity to work on foundational technologies.

Technical Program Manager, Transport Infrastructure and Capacity Team

Technical Program Manager role at Google managing transport infrastructure and capacity delivery for EMEA region, requiring network infrastructure expertise.

Software Developer III, Full Stack, Google Cloud Platforms

Full Stack Software Developer role at Google Cloud, focusing on enterprise-grade solutions using Java and TypeScript, requiring 2 years of experience.

Product Manager, Partner Platform

Lead product strategy and development for Google Cloud's Partner Platform, driving innovation and growth in enterprise cloud solutions.

Program Manager II, Memory Commodity Operations, Technical Infrastructure

Program Manager II position at Google managing memory commodity operations and supply chain for AI/ML infrastructure, offering competitive salary and benefits.